The English town of Rugby is mostly within the county of Warwickshire and has a population of approximately 76,300.

Most of Rugby is governed by Rugby District (B) council with the remainder being within the areas of Daventry District council and Harborough District council (in order).

Most of Rugby is policed by Warwickshire Police with the remainder being policed by Northamptonshire Police and Leicestershire Police (in order).

The largest Parliamentary Constituency in Rugby is Rugby (95.93%) with the remainder being in Daventry (2.44%) and South Leicestershire (1.22%).
